How much do marketing projects coordinator j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 10, 2026, the average yearly pay for marketing projects coordinator in the United States is $51,594.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$42,500.00 and $58,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a marketing projects coordinator do?

A Marketing Projects Coordinator is responsible for organizing, executing, and monitoring marketing projects and campaigns within an organization. They collaborate with different departments, manage timelines, track budgets, and ensure that all tasks are completed efficiently. Their role often includes communicating with vendors, preparing reports, and supporting the marketing team to achieve project goals. Strong organizational and communication skills are essential for success in this position.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a marketing projects coordinator?

To thrive as a Marketing Projects Coordinator, you need strong organizational skills, project management experience, and a relevant degree such as marketing, communications, or business. Familiarity with project management tools like Asana or Trello, as well as proficiency in Microsoft Office and basic understanding of digital marketing platforms, is often required. Excellent communication, attention to detail, and the ability to multitask effectively make someone stand out in this role. These skills ensure projects are delivered on time, stakeholders are aligned, and marketing goals are consistently met.

What are some common challenges faced by a marketing projects coordinator when managing multiple campaigns simultaneously?

A Marketing Projects Coordinator often juggles several campaigns at once, which can present challenges such as balancing competing deadlines, aligning cross-departmental resources, and adapting to shifting priorities. Effective communication and strong organizational skills are crucial for maintaining project timelines and ensuring all stakeholders are informed of progress or changes. Additionally, Coordinators must be adept at problem-solving and quickly addressing unexpected issues, such as last-minute creative revisions or changes in campaign strategy, to keep projects on track.

What is the difference between Marketing Projects Coordinator vs Marketing Campaign Manager?

AspectMarketing Projects CoordinatorMarketing Campaign Manager
ResponsibilitiesSupports project execution, manages schedules, coordinates teamsDevelops campaign strategies, oversees campaign execution, analyzes results
Required SkillsOrganization, communication, basic marketing knowledgeStrategic planning, leadership, advanced marketing skills
CredentialsTypically a bachelor's degree in marketing or related fieldOften a bachelor's degree, with experience in marketing campaigns
Work EnvironmentOffice setting, supporting marketing teamsOffice or remote, leading marketing initiatives

The main difference is that a Marketing Projects Coordinator focuses on supporting and coordinating marketing projects, ensuring timely execution, while a Marketing Campaign Manager takes a strategic role in planning and managing entire marketing campaigns. Both roles require strong organizational skills, but the Campaign Manager typically has more responsibility for strategy and results.
